Finance Review Summary — Halveric Partnership Term Sheet

For the incoming director: the term sheet from Brindlecote Systems proposes a three-year revenue share at 14%, stepping to 11% once joint bookings exceed the agreed threshold. Payment terms are net-45, with a mutual termination clause at month eighteen. Legal has flagged the exclusivity wording in Section 4 as broader than our standard position; we recommend narrowing it before signature. The strategic context is summarised in the confidential note below.

board note of bageg-kajog: The board signed off on a budget of $30.9 million for Project Istion. The renewal with Fraielox Partners closes at $40.2 million a year, 53 percent above the last contract.

## Support

This repository tracks the ongoing investigation into the Quellstone query planner regression introduced in release 4.2, where certain join reorderings produce plans up to 40x slower. New team members should read the triage notes in docs/regression-timeline before touching planner code. Reproductions belong in the bench/ directory with a deterministic seed. Do not merge planner changes without a benchmark comparison attached. For questions about triage priority or access to the benchmark cluster, contact the planner working group.

alerts address for kaduf-kahap: lamael@urlaqio.local

Team — Charsniff 1.9 is ready for review. Encoding detection for uploaded text files now falls back to byte-frequency heuristics when BOM and header hints disagree; UTF-16LE misclassification on short files is fixed. Review focus: the new confidence threshold in the detector and the mojibake regression suite. Merge window closes Thursday. The candidate build is stamped with the trace token below.

build token for fawef-tawip: htk14_e61e571215dd6c